Q: How do we re-run the Lanternwick color-contrast audit before the weekly eng sync? A: Trigger the audit pipeline from the accessibility dashboard; it checks all themed components against our 4.5:1 threshold and posts results to the sync agenda automatically. Note the dashboard sits behind the restricted audit vault. If the vault is sealed when you run it, unseal it using the recovery passphrase listed directly below this answer.

vault phrase of haweg-kaweg = fenok-pelox-gilys-novdor-gileth

Hi team,

Before I hand off the 3.2 release, please note the humidity sensor drift reported on Verdana controllers in the Elmbrook trial site. Drift exceeds 4% after roughly ten days of continuous operation; firmware 3.2.1 adds an automatic recalibration cycle every 72 hours. Support should advise growers to install 3.2.1 and trigger a manual recalibration once. The hotfix bundle must be verified before distribution, so I'm including the signing key used for the 3.2.1 packages below.

release key, fahof-yagap: bky3_m5d

## Deployment

Textgate's encoding sniffer runs as a sidecar next to the upload service. Deploy both together; the sniffer inspects the first 64 KB of each uploaded text file and tags it before storage. Mismatched tags block ingestion, so keep the confidence threshold sane. The sidecar reads its runtime settings from the values below.

deployment values, yafop-fahap:
[lamwyn]
team = silath
access_code = ac_166fb2
host = lamwyn.orvexgrid.example
port = 9300
owner = pelael.praius
peer = istiel.zarqeldyn.corp

## Autocomplete widget wedged? Start here

If the Lornquist address autocomplete starts returning stale or cross-tenant suggestions, don't just bounce the cache — we need to know whether the suggestion index mixed tenants, since that's a data-exposure issue, not a perf one. Grab the last hour of index-build logs, note the tenant IDs in any mismatched rows, and freeze the index snapshot before anyone restarts it. The triage checklist and evidence-handling steps live on the internal page below.

dashboard of yagep-tajop = https://jira.tolvaqsys.internal/browse/pages/pages/browse